linux安装redis

本人是IT小白,最近需要搭建一套简单的环境自己用。分享一下redis安装步骤,希望对跟我一样刚刚接触IT的小白有所帮助。。嘻嘻

1.首先使用yum源安装redis编译的c环境:

[root@centos ~]# yum install gcc-c++

2.将安装包解压缩到 /usr/loacl 目录下

这里我事先将安装包传输到 /data目录下了

[root@centos data]# tar -xvf redis-2.6.16.tar.gz -C /usr/local
 

3.解压完了我们去/usr/local下面看看是否存在我们解压好的目录

这里我们看到local目录下已经存在相应的目录 /redis-3.0.0

4.进入 redis-3.0.0目录使用make命令编译redis 

[root@centos local]# cd redis-3.0.0/
[root@centos redis-3.0.0]# make

5.编译完成后,使用命令将redis安装到 /usr/local/redis 下

[root@centos redis-3.0.0]# make PREFIX=/usr/local/redis install

完成之后我们回到/usr/local目录下发现多了/redis目录

6.将redis-3.0.0下的redis.conf文件拷贝到redis下

[root@centos redis-3.0.0]# cp redis.conf /usr/local/redis


redis.conf为redis的配置文件,用来做一些相应的配置,比如我们设置redis后台启动

7.进入/usr/local/reids/bin 目录下启动redis

这里我们已经成功的启动了redis.但是这是前台启动,当我们退出这个页面redis就会自动关闭。这时我们就想到之前的 redis.conf文件了,可以设置后台启动

8.设置redis后台启动,即设置daemonize从false修改成true表示后台启动

[root@centos bin]# vim /usr/local/redis/redis.conf

此时我们使用配置文件启动reids就可以后台运行redis

[root@centos bin]# ./redis-server ../redis.conf

[root@centos bin]# ./redis-cli
客户端查看redis是否启动成功,看到如下表示启动成功

也可以查看进程观察redis启动:redis默认端口为6379

9.如需远程连接redis,需配置redis端口6379在linux防火墙中开发

[root@centos bin]# /sbin/iptables -I INPUT -p tcp --dport 6379 -j ACCEPT
[root@centos bin]# /etc/rc.d/init.d/iptables save

评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值